Buyer Decision Guide for Blue Wave Marble

If you need a bright interior with movement → choose Blue Wave Marble

Choose this marble when plain white stone feels too quiet but strongly veined marble feels too heavy. The wave pattern adds personality while the white base keeps villas, bathrooms, hotel suites, and retail interiors open and bright.

If you need bookmatched walls → confirm consecutive slabs early

The best bookmatched result depends on slab sequence, vein direction, and layout approval. If the wall, shower, fireplace, or lobby backdrop is the focal point, ask for slab photos and layout mapping before cutting.

If you need kitchen countertops → plan sealing and maintenance

Blue Wave Marble can be used for luxury countertops and islands, but it remains a calcium-based natural marble. For kitchens, choose professional sealing, avoid acidic cleaners, wipe spills promptly, and explain care requirements to the end user.

If you need export reliability → use factory-controlled fabrication

For importers, contractors, builders, distributors, and project teams, the safest order process is clear: confirm slab batch, finish, thickness, cutting list, edge profile, packing method, and pre-shipment photos before loading.

Common Buying Mistakes to Avoid

Choosing from one small sample only

A small sample cannot show full wave movement. Always review slab photos or video before approving a large order.

Ignoring vein direction

Directional veins can look disconnected if cutting is not planned. Confirm the layout before production.

Using marble without sealing advice

For countertops and bathrooms, sealing and proper care guidance reduce staining and etching risk.

Buying without packing review

Export marble needs strong packing. Poor crate design can cause broken corners, cracks, and installation delay.

Frequently Asked Questions About Blue Wave Marble

1. What makes Blue Wave Marble different from ordinary Greek white marble?

Blauer Wellenmarmor ist anders, weil er einen leuchtend griechischen weißen Marmorhintergrund mit fließenden wellenförmigen Adern in sanften Grau-, Braun-, Gold- und subtilen Purpurtönen kombiniert. Gewöhnlicher weißer Marmor wirkt möglicherweise sauberer oder einheitlicher, während Blauer Wellenmarmor dem Projekt eine stärkere natürliche Bewegung und eine leichter erkennbare, an Volakas angelehnte Identität verleiht.

2. Is Blue Wave Marble suitable for kitchen countertops?

Ja, Blaue Wellenmarmor kann für luxuriöse Küchenarbeitsplatten, Inseln und Spritzschutzflächen verwendet werden, sofern der Käufer die Anforderungen an die Marmorpflege versteht. Er sollte fachmännisch versiegelt, vor säurehaltigen Flüssigkeiten geschützt und mit nicht säurehaltigen Produkten gereinigt werden. Für stark frequentierte Familienküchen oder gastronomische Servicebereiche sollte der Wartungsplan vor der endgültigen Spezifikation bestätigt werden.

3. Can Blue Wave Marble Slabs be bookmatched for feature walls?

Ja, Blaue Wellen-Marmorplatten eignen sich hervorragend für abgestimmte Akzentwände, da die wellenförmigen Adern eine spiegelgleiche Bewegung über die gesamte Oberfläche erzeugen können. Für das beste Ergebnis sollten Käufer aufeinanderfolgende Plattenfotos anfordern, die Richtung der Adern bestätigen, die Layoutzeichnung überprüfen und die tatsächlichen Platten vor dem Zuschnitt genehmigen.

4. What finish should I choose for Blue Wave Marble Slabs?

Eine polierte Oberfläche wird in der Regel empfohlen, wenn das Projekt einen stärkeren Farbkontrast, hellere Reflexionen und einen formelleren Luxuseffekt benötigt. Eine geschliffene Oberfläche eignet sich besser, wenn das Design ein sanfteres, mattes Erscheinungsbild mit weniger Blendung erfordert. Die richtige Wahl hängt davon ab, ob der Marmor für Wände, Böden, Badezimmer, Arbeitsplatten oder dekorative Paneele verwendet werden soll.

5. What should be checked before ordering Greek Blue Wave Marble for an overseas project?

Vor der Bestellung sollten Käufer Fotos der Platten, Hintergrundton, Maserungsbewegung, Oberfläche, Dicke, Schnittgröße, Randprofil, Versiegelungsplan, Verpackungsmethode und Lieferzeitplan überprüfen. Falls das Projekt ein Buchmuster oder eine strikte Farbkontinuität erfordert, sollten die Plattenkartierung sowie die Genehmigung von Foto oder Video vor dem Verladen abgeschlossen sein.
